> Before I started developing the R client for BaseX several years ago, I
> used to program regularly in SWI-Prolog. And I always wondered
> afterwards about the possible benefits of using Prolog in combination
> with XQuery. So after I finished developing RbaseX, I started developing
> ProBaseX.
>
> I did not manage to set up a connection in Swipl. Therefore, my initial
> plan to develop ProBasex entirely in SWI-prolog was changed to a plan to
> first set up a connection in C++ and then use that connection. This work
> eventually resulted in a linux shared library that implements the full
> server protocol. I will now use that library for further development work.
>
> LibBasexCpp and the test program libBasexTest.cpp are now on the
> Internet: https://github.com/BenEngbers/libBasexCpp
>
> I am curious to see if this library fills a need and if it makes sense
> to continue working on a dual platform version.
